Human Computer Interaction (HCI) is a crucial aspect of designing user-friendly systems.

Our Graduate Certificate in Implementing Human Computer Interaction Strategies is designed for professionals who want to enhance their skills in creating intuitive interfaces.

By studying HCI, you'll learn how to analyze user needs, design effective interactions, and evaluate system usability.

Some key concepts you'll explore include user-centered design, accessibility, and usability testing.

Our program is ideal for those in IT, design, or related fields looking to bridge the gap between technology and user experience.

Upon completion, you'll be equipped with the knowledge to implement HCI strategies and drive business success.

The Graduate Certificate in Implementing Human Computer Interaction Strategies is a postgraduate program designed to equip students with the knowledge and skills required to design and implement user-centered computer systems.
This program focuses on the application of human computer interaction (HCI) principles to create intuitive and accessible digital products.
Through a combination of theoretical foundations and practical applications, students will learn how to conduct user research, design user interfaces, and evaluate the usability of digital systems.
Upon completion of the program, graduates will be able to apply their knowledge to real-world problems and contribute to the development of innovative and effective human computer interaction strategies.

Continuous Professional Development (CPD)

Continuous professional development (CPD), also known as continuing education, refers to a wide range of learning activities aimed at expanding knowledge, understanding, and practical experience in a specific subject area or professional role. This is a CPD course.
